Last night Maisie Williams attended the BAFTA Rising Star party in London. While we already know the depths of her acting talent thanks to her turn as Arya Stark on Game of Thrones, she has proven herself a fashion star as well. Take the punky Maison Margiela fascinator she wore to Vogue World: London, or the edgy-but-sweet Simone Rocha dress she wore to the 2023 Fashion Awards.
Her outfit for yesterday’s party proved no exception to her keen fashion sense, where she offered a playful take on workwear. Williams wore a black mesh long sleeved top from Nensi Dojaka, complete with a halter neckline, intricate wrapping, and cutouts at the chest, shoulders, and back. (The open back showed off her tarot card tattoo.) Rather than lean into the top’s inherent sexiness, the actor pivoted, instead pairing it with a pair of low-slung gray trousers, complete with a raw hem.

Williams accessorized with a pair of black, pointy-toed heels, chunky silver hoop earrings, and a white graphic shoulder bag. She wore her pixie cut slicked back, held in place with two clips.
The actor, who is starring in The New Look, about the early days of Christian Dior, has most definitely left the 1940s behind her in favor of a more current style. Her take on workwear—pairing office-friendly trousers with a NSFW top—is not only in line with her subversive style, but is very appropriate for the Gen Z experience of work life post-Covid. We’re fans of the office-wear rebrand (but maybe check with your HR department first.)
